Abstract

The invention provides pregnant sow feed capable of reducing sow sand crack. The pregnant sow feed is formed by the following raw materials in weight ratio: 640 grams of corns, 63.8 grams of skin-removed soybean meal, 30 grams of full-fat extruded soybeans, 8-10 grams of corn oil, 10 grams of soybean oil, 600 milligrams of a compound vitamin, 2 grams of a low-copper mineral substance, 0.1 gram of probiotics, 0.1 gram of phytase, 0.2 gram of a compound enzyme, 1.98 grams of 98% L-lysine hydrochloride, 0.9 gram of 98% L-threonine, 1 gram of 60% choline chloride, 4.2 grams of table salt, 11.0-10.3 grams of calcium carbonate, 16.8 grams of calcium monohydrogenphosphate and 210.02-207.32 grams of fine wheat bran. The pregnant sow feed disclosed by the invention has the advantages that 1, the product utilizes a formula technology utilizing calcium-phosphorus ratio of a high biological valence of a pregnant sow, biotins, cholecal ciferol and 25-(OH)2-D3 in a combined manner; 2, the absorption rate of the biotins is greatly improved; and 3, the sow sand crack is greatly reduced, the reproductive performance is high, the lifelong number born is large and the economic benefit is high.

Description

A kind of feed for pregnant sows that reduces the sow sand crack
Technical field
The present invention relates to a kind of sow feed, relate in particular to a kind of feed for pregnant sows that reduces the sow sand crack.
Background technology
China is the maximum country of global sow, and the sow breeding stock accounts for 40% of the whole world, and the lifelong reproductive performance of sow is not as good as 60% of countries in Europe, and farrowing sow sand crack disease is one of principal element that causes the lifelong reproductive performance of sow.At present, the farrowing sow of China livestock on hand trouble sand crack disease has 30%; Farrowing sow sand crack disease is a kind of common multiple disease in pig farm, is only second to the propagating system disorder in the reason that sow is eliminated.The performance that farrowing sow suffers from sand crack disease is: sow coffin cracking, and also there is slight bleeding in the crack, and the hoof point lands, and pain is walked lamely, and is reluctant to walk about, and grows and is obstructed, and fertility descends, and causes sow to be eliminated ahead of time, and the boar group support is grown benefit and is declined to a great extent.And the main cause that causes the sow sand crack has in feed for pregnant sows the acid-base value on relevant nutrient design level, ambient humidity, ground and structure etc.
Sow feed is that the main substance of energy and basic nutrition material is provided for sow, sow breeding and keep required various vitamins, macroelement, trace element, linoleic acid and also rely on from feed and obtain.People design and prepare various sow feed formulas and satisfy the sow breeding of different reproductive stage and keep required feed.
Summary of the invention
The purpose of this invention is to provide a kind of feed for pregnant sows that reduces the sow sand crack, product has adopted calcium-phosphorus ratio, biotin, Choline calciferol, the 25-(OH) of the high biological value of farrowing sow 2-D 3And adopted the linoleic acid compatibility technology in multiple source, with the efficient absorption that reaches calcium, phosphorus in the sow body and the health of deposition and hoof, with the high reproductive performance of realizing that sow is lifelong, improve the income of foster mother pig.
The present invention is achieved like this, and it is characterized in that it is comprised of the raw material of following weight ratio: corn 640 grams, dehulled soybean meal 63.8 grams, full-fat extruded soybean 30 grams, corn oil 8-10 gram, soya-bean oil 10 grams, 600 milligrams of B B-complexes, low copper mine material 2 grams, probiotic 0.1 gram, phytase 0.1 gram, complex enzyme 0.2 gram, 98%L-FE-5 1.98 grams, 98%L-threonine 0.9 gram, 60% Choline Chloride 1 gram, salt 4.2 grams, calcium carbonate 11.0-10.3 gram, calcium monohydrogenphosphate 16.8 grams, thin wheat bran 210.02-207.32 gram; By weight raw material is pulverized, mixes, is modulated, granulation, cooling, pack and get final product.Above-described B B-complex is by biotin 18.25-42.48mg, Choline calciferol 4.8-6.4 mg, 25-hydroxyl-D 30.6-0.8 mg forms, biotin is VA, VD3, VE, VK3, VB1, VB2, VB6, VB12; Described low copper mine material refers to mainly be comprised of copper sulphate 0.15-1.05 g, organic chelated iron 0.4-0.76 g, Organic Chelate Zinc 0.59-1.25 g, manganese sulfate 0.05-0.21 g, iodine 0.63-2.5 mg, selenium 1.25-6.25 mg.
The parturition rate of the sow of feed of the present invention reaches: 92%, sow is produced the young number average out to of living per year: 28/year, the turnover rate of sow is: 2.3-2.4 tire/year, on average reach 9.3 tires/head the service life of sow, farrowing sow suffers from the incidence of disease of sand crack disease and is down to 5% with interior (mainly acid-base value and the structure by ambient humidity, ground causes).
Advantage of the present invention is: 1, product has adopted calcium-phosphorus ratio (1.2-1.3:1), biotin, Choline calciferol and the 25-(OH) of the high biological value of farrowing sow 2-D 3The formula technique of compound use; 2, product adopts the linoleic acid compounding technique in multiple source to effectively raise the absorptivity of biotin; 3, the sand crack disease of sow is significantly reduced, reproductive performance is high, lifelong litter size is many, economic benefit is high.
